IN THE UNITED STATES COURT OF FEDERAL CLAIMS SI-NOR INCORPORATED, a California corporation, Plaintiff, v. THE UNITED STATES, Defendant. ) ) ) ) ) ) ) ) ) )

No. 07-126C (Judge Baskir)

DEFENDANT'S UNOPPOSED MOTION FOR ENLARGEMENT OF TIME Pursuant to Rules 6(b)(1) and 6.1 of the Rules of the United States Court of Federal Claims ("RCFC"), defendant, the United States, respectfully requests a 30 day enlargement of time, to and including May 29, 2007, within which to file a response to the complaint. April 27, 2007. The response to the complaint is currently due This is defendant's first request for an Plaintiff's counsel has represented that

enlargement of time.

plaintiff does not oppose this motion. The enlargement is requested because the undersigned counsel of record for defendant has not yet received a litigation report from the Department of the Air Force ("Air Force") as required under 28 U.S.C. ยง 520(b). Undersigned counsel has been informed

by the Air Force that, despite counsel's prompt request for a litigation report, the Air Force will be unable to generate such a report in time to respond to the complaint by the current deadline. The additional time is necessary to allow sufficient

time for agency counsel to complete the litigation report and for counsel of record to review the litigation report and prepare the

Government's response to the complaint. For the foregoing reasons, defendant respectfully requests that the Court grant this motion for an enlargement of time by 30 days, to and including May 29, 2007, within which to file a response to the complaint.
